Output 576c6dfdff0539913ecb7a248aa3d4fc7d418a52a68abaa05493d75f8afbe06c:69

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e77fcff122013dd6c15a58db46b4e7cc0e5d66b14155239fec2a3b81f4984ac6
address
bc1pualulufzqy7ads26trd5dd88es896e43g92j88lv9gacraycftrq4424dg
transaction
576c6dfdff0539913ecb7a248aa3d4fc7d418a52a68abaa05493d75f8afbe06c
spent
true